Output f956818e561beabc766fca23c85e85591133534509a5bb7bfc9750b04f7dcf68:11

value
437869
script pubkey
OP_0 OP_PUSHBYTES_20 f39cc4d48c88faaed4bf0736546569cf65516c0c
address
bc1q7wwvf4yv3ra2a49lqum9getfeaj4zmqvj35fqr
transaction
f956818e561beabc766fca23c85e85591133534509a5bb7bfc9750b04f7dcf68
confirmations
166022
spent
true